《上古卷軸5:天際》強力優化,解決跳出問題

發佈日期

上古卷軸5:天際強力最佳化,解決跳出問題

在tweak guide看到的,索性cdm翻譯後和眾人分享(原帖那人寫的很錯誤!!)。

修改之前,一定要備份

x:skyrimskyrimskyrimprefs.ini

c:我的檔案my gamesskyrimskyrimskyrim.ini

c:我的檔案my gamesskyrimskyrimskyrimprefs.ini這3個檔案

千萬千萬要備份!!!

關閉垂直同步

開啟x:skyrimskyrimskyrimprefs.ini 找到[display]組,在這組的最後新增命令列: ipresentinterval=0

開啟c:我的檔案my gamesskyrimskyrimskyrimprefs.ini 找到[display]組,查詢ipresentinterval命令列,然後把後面的數字修改為0

(我本人使用後幀數異常提高!!! ati hd5870目前徹底全特效,很少卡)

關閉滑鼠平滑

開啟x:skyrimskyrimskyrimprefs.ini 找到 bmouseacceleration=1 字行,將其改為 bmouseacceleration=0 後儲存。

開啟c:我的檔案my gamesskyrimskyrimskyrimprefs.ini 找到 bmouseacceleration=1 字行,將其改為 bmouseacceleration=0 後儲存。

(非常有效,瞄準的時候沒有手柄那種頓頓的感覺了)

編輯視野寬廣度fov(每次進入遊戲都要改,因為這個是不儲存的...)

之前的辦法無效==,看了回帖意見後,發現在遊戲中按下“~”進入控制檯,直接輸入fov xx即可(xx推薦75到80)


以下修改為畫質修改,全部在x:skyrimskyrimskyrimprefs.ini與c:我的檔案my gamesskyrimskyrimskyrimprefs.ini下完成。

(某些命令列僅在兩個skyrimprefs.ini的其中一箇中出現,屆時請將其手動新增到另外一箇中的[display]組下。)

以下修改給畫面增色額多,改前改後基本只有不到2fps的區別==,不改的都是白痴~

增加陰影輪廓清晰度

找到iblurdeferredshadowmask,將其後的數字改成1-3(數值越高,陰影鋸齒越少,對幀數無影響)

增加樹木lod顯示距離

找到ftreesmidlodswitchdist,將其後數字改為0.000-10000000.000間,(越高,就越能看到更遠的樹木,對幀數無影響)。

增加陰影lod顯示距離

找到fshadowlodstartfade,將其後數字改為200.000-1000.000間,(越高,就越能看到更遠的陰影,對幀數無影響)。

增加陰影質量

找到ishadowfilter,將其後的數字改為1-4之間,(越高,陰影質量越高,對幀數基本無影響)

透明物細節多重取樣(增加樹枝樹葉的細節度)

找到btransparencymultisampling,將其後數字改為0-1之間(0關閉,1開啟,樹木精緻和很多)

水面細節多重取樣(增加水面細節度)

找到iwatermultisamples,將其後數字改為1-4之間(越高,質量越高,對幀數無任何影響)

開啟樹木陰影

找到btreesreceiveshadows,將其後數字改為0-1(0關閉,1開啟,對幀數完全無影響,但是數目有了動態陰影~歡樂)

開啟地形陰影(小山丘、石頭的影子)

找到bdrawlandshadows,將其後數字改為0-1(0關閉,1開啟,對幀數完全無影響,但是建築和山丘有了動態陰影~歡樂)

草地顯示距離

找到fgrassminstartfadedistance, 將其後數字改為0.0000-400.0000(設的越高,草地顯示距離越遠,對幀數基本無影響)

水面倒影解析度(湖面映象的解析度)

找到iwaterreflectheight=512 和 iwaterreflectwidth=512,將其後數字改為512或1024(不怎麼吃資源)

貼圖細節增強找到uimaxskinnedtreestorender,將其改為(2040....越高,貼圖細節越好,改後看不出區別..==)

新增:

陰影可視距離

找到fshadowdistance,將其改為4000(原始應該是8000,這樣陰影的質量會變得非常強悍,而且實際上是釋放了資源...)


以下修改在x:skyrimskyrimskyrimprefs.ini與c:我的檔案my gamesskyrimskyrimskyrimprefs.ini下完成。

(請手動將命令列分別貼上到兩個文中內容的末尾處。)

水面反射與水面映象的質量(對幀數基本沒有影響)

busewaterreflectionblur=1 (0關閉,1開啟)

breflectexplosions=1 (漣漪,應該也是0關閉,1開啟。不明,也可能是細節等級1-4)

iwaterbluramount=4 (水下模糊度,1-4等級)

bautowatersilhouettereflections=0 (自動水面反射,0關閉)

bforcehighdetailreflections=1 (強制高質量反射,1開啟)

(開啟後我貌似看到下雨時水面上有密密麻麻的水花了~歡樂~)


整體可視距離

(之前貼在這裡的部分是無效的,但lz仍然找出了增加可視距離的方法,現如下:)

此部分修改在c:我的檔案my gamesskyrimskyrimskyrim.ini下完成。

開啟此檔案,在開始的[general]組下發現uexterior cell buffer=36字行(不缺記憶體的化,推薦將其改為72,雖然會導致多幾秒裝載時間,但是增加流暢度)

改過tes4與fo3的同學一定感到很眼熟吧...那麼以往在tes4和fo3中與上述命令列相對應的ugridstoload命令列卻不見了蹤影,而該命令列就是至關重要的視野距離命令列...這可怎麼辦?怎麼辦?

絞盡腦汁,乾脆把這個命令列自己寫上去好了,隧在uexterior cell buffer命令列之下新增命令列ugridstoload=x(根據你配置決定,x可以是789101112...越高看的越遠)本人是i7 920+6g記憶體+hd5870 1g顯示卡,只能開到7...

儲存後隨便載入一個室內的存檔,然後走到室外..哇啦啦啦啦啦.....自己體會去吧。


以下是剛剛在國外論壇看到的非常不錯的記憶體最佳化,對幀數沒有顯著提升,但我個人用後徹底解決了瞬間跳出的問題(我是正版)。

用記事本開啟c:我的檔案my gamesskyrimskyrimskyrim.ini,找到[papyrus]組,在其下新增命令列:

iminmemorypagesize=100000

imaxmemorypagesize=5000000

imaxallocatedmemorybytes=1800000000


以下是進一步記憶體最佳化,僅適用於擁有2.5g以上記憶體的玩家

首先下載附件:(點選進入) 

將skyrim安裝根目錄下的tesv.exe檔案新增至large address aware(附件內)。

而後在“check this box to enable the application to use more than 2g of memory; uncheck the box to limit the application to 2g of...."這個選項前打勾。

最後點選最下方save後,關閉軟體,直接進入遊戲即可;遊戲時不用開啟此軟體,將之刪除也無所謂..
這樣做的目的是允許skyrim使用2g以上的記憶體,以前預設最高只用1g...

cpugpu燒燬,本人不負責,我只是個messager。

注意!!!修改前,先進入遊戲,找個室內的地方save。

修改後,load那個室內save,然後從室內走到室外檢視修改效果。

千萬不要在室外save,否則修改後load可能會出錯(fo3 fov tes4都是這樣的)

相關攻略文章

最新攻略